Abstract

A numerical analysis of the correlators is made for various models of the QCD vacuum. A good description of data is demonstrated for quite different models with 〈G2〉=(1.5±0.5) 〈G2SVZ, the precise value being model dependent . It is not possible to extract further details of vacuum structure, such as 〈G4〉 from available data.
